Authentic Cuban Bread Recipe: How to Make Perfect Pan Cubano at Home

Description

This authentic Cuban bread recipe (Pan Cubano) features a thin, crispy crust and a soft, airy interior. Made with simple ingredients, including lard for extra tenderness, this bread is perfect for Cuban sandwiches, breakfast, or simply enjoying with butter.


Ingredients

Scale

For the Dough:

  • 4 cups (480g) all-purpose flour (or half bread flour for extra chewiness)
  • 1 ¼ cups (300ml) warm water (105-110°F)
  • 2 ¼ teaspoons (1 packet) active dry yeast
  • 2 teaspoons sugar
  • 2 teaspoons salt
  • 4 tablespoons lard (melted) (or unsalted butter/olive oil as a substitute)

For Baking:

  • 1 small oven-safe pan of hot water (for creating steam – optional but recommended)

Instructions

Step 1: Activate the Yeast

  1. In a small bowl, combine ¼ cup warm water, sugar, and yeast. Stir gently and let sit for 5-10 minutes until foamy.

Step 2: Make the Dough

  1. In a large mixing bowl, add the flour and salt.
  2. Pour in the activated yeast mixture, remaining warm water, and melted lard.
  3. Mix with a wooden spoon or in a stand mixer fitted with a dough hook until a rough dough forms.

Step 3: Knead the Dough

  1. Transfer the dough to a floured surface and knead for 8-10 minutes, or until smooth and elastic. If using a stand mixer, knead for 6-7 minutes on low speed.

Step 4: First Rise

  1. Place the dough in a greased bowl, cover with a damp towel, and let it rise in a warm place for 1.5 to 2 hours, or until doubled in size.

Step 5: Shape the Loaf

  1. Punch down the dough, divide it into two equal portions, and shape each into a tight log.
  2. Place the loaves seam-side down on a parchment-lined baking sheet.

Step 6: Second Rise

  1. Cover loosely and let rise again for 45-60 minutes, until slightly puffy.

Step 7: Preheat the Oven

  1. About 30 minutes before baking, pre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). If using a pizza stone, preheat it as well.

Step 8: Bake the Bread

  1. Score the tops with a sharp knife and place in the oven. If using steam, place a pan of hot water on the lower rack.
  2.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until golden brown and the bread sounds hollow when tapped.

Step 9: Cool and Serve

  1. Let cool on a wire rack for at least 20 minutes before slicing.

Notes

Serving Suggestions: Best enjoyed warm with butter, used for Cuban sandwiches, or toasted for breakfast.

Storage: Keep at room temperature for 1-2 days wrapped in a towel or freeze for up to 3 months.

Steam for Crisper Crust: Placing a pan of hot water in the oven creates steam, which helps develop a thin, crackly crust.
